Physically Interacting Beta-Delta Pairs in the Regenerating Pancreas Revealed by Single-Cell Sequencing
[Molecular Metabolism] Scientists utilized sorting of physically interacting cells with single-cell RNA-sequencing to systematically map cellular interactions in the endocrine pancreas after pancreatectomy.

IQCELL: A Platform for Predicting the Effect of Gene Perturbations on Developmental Trajectories Using Single-Cell RNA-Seq Data
[PLoS Computational Biology] Researchers applied IQCELL to single cell RNA-seq datasets from early mouse T cell and red blood cell development, and showed that the platform could infer overall over 74% of causal gene interactions previously reported from decades of research.
